Why WAN Smoothing + SpeedFusion Boost matters

Traditional failover waits for a link to fail, then switches. Peplink prevents the problem:

  • WAN Smoothing — distributes packets across multiple paths and reconstructs them intelligently, dramatically lowering perceived latency and jitter.
  • SpeedFusion Boost — advanced packet handling that further improves performance on high-latency links like Starlink.

Real results with Starlink: customers regularly see bonded latency in the 30–60 ms range with multiple Starlink terminals + 5G, even when individual terminals fluctuate wildly.

The failover mindset problem

When the primary link degrades, failover solutions cause spikes in latency, packet loss, and session drops. Peplink bonding makes the degradation almost invisible — retail POS systems stay online, telemedicine video calls don’t freeze, and maritime vessels keep stable connectivity even in rough seas.
